Take care of your nails

Take care of your nails, and use the moisturizers and booster of the nail.

 Hygiene is one of the most important aspects to keep in mind while getting a nail treatment done. At a specialized nail care salon and spa, your nail care specialist uses only sterilized products in order to ensure care and caution. The usage of non-sterilized instruments can invite unwanted infections due to the fact that the same instruments were used on multiple clients thus exposing one to many potential germs and diseases.

Here are some basic nail care tips to help you get better nails:
First of all, wash your hands with mild soap and use a nailbrush. Then soak the hands in warm water for a few minutes to soften the cuticles (the bits of skin at the bottom of the nails).Very gently push back the cuticles if they are long and ragged. Trim the nails to the same length, cutting off any snaggy or spiky bits. File the ends of the nails to smooth them off. If your hands are dry, apply some hand cream.
Bitten nails aren't exactly seductive, so to prevent you from biting them, try an anti-biting nail paint. It tastes absolutely disgusting, but will stop you putting your fingers in your mouth so often.
